What Types of Work and Facilities Can Acute Physical Therapists Expect in Inglewood, CA?

As an Acute Care Physical Therapist in Inglewood, California, you can expect to work in a dynamic healthcare environment that includes a range of facilities such as acute care hospitals, rehabilitation centers, and specialized clinics. Your role will involve collaborating with multidisciplinary teams to assess and treat patients recovering from surgeries, trauma, or acute medical conditions. You may provide therapy in diverse settings, from bustling emergency departments to intensive care units, focusing on mobility, functional independence, and pain management. Additionally, you may work in outpatient rehabilitation facilities that cater to individuals needing further recovery support. PT needed asap for 13 weeks 1 year experience State license required BLS P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S: Good physical condition. Prolonged, extensive, or considerable standing and walking. Lifts, positions, and transfers patients and manipulates occupied equipment. Lifts supplies or equipment up to 50 lbs. Potential strains resulting from lifting heavy patients and equipment. POSITION SUMMARY: Assesses and treats neuromusculoskeletal & cardiorespiratory systems by physical or mechanical means to maintain or restore function that has been impaired by injury or disease, for pain management and for promotion of mobility and health as prescribed by the referring physician. Is responsible for developing, implementing and monitoring the plan of care for the person served. Performs and directs administration of all physical therapy modalities & collaborates throughout the process with the patient and their family and the interdisciplinary team.
